In a coastal ecosystem, sea otters prey on sea urchins, which consume kelp. After sea otter populations decline due to hunting, scientists notice that kelp forests begin to disappear.

Which of the following is the most likely outcome if sea otters are permanently removed?

In the African savanna, elephants play a crucial role in maintaining the ecosystem by knocking down trees, which prevents forests from overtaking grasslands. This allows grass-eating species such as zebras and antelope to thrive. Due to poaching and habitat loss, elephant populations are decreasing.

What is the most likely consequence of the declining elephant population in this ecosystem?
